4-bed rural holding | 16.19 ha parcel | 6-car space | long owner-occupancy | bushfire overlay The property’s core strength is found in its rare combination of a four-bedroom dwelling with six parking spaces on a substantial 16.19 hectare parcel in a low-density rural locality. It is positioned well above the suburb’s typical three-bedroom housing, making it a standout for buyers seeking genuine acreage without taking on an institutional-scale holding. The location’s long-term owner-occupancy and farming zone character are reflected in a private, established rural feel. This house is best suited to lifestyle purchasers, tree-changers, or small-scale rural operators looking for space for vehicles, sheds, or hobbies rather than conventional commuters. The property’s value may be shaped by a bushfire overlay, which might increase insurance costs and limit development options. On-site infrastructure like sheds, water, and fencing may be limited, so a buyer might need to budget for improvements. Perceived value could also be influenced by land quality and layout for practical rural use, making inspection important.

Market Insight

Redesdale is a tightly held, prestige segment of the Melbourne market, with just two house sales in the past year and a median of $838,000. The 50% five-year house price gain and a gross yield of 2.6% reflect a buyer profile weighted toward equity-rich, discretionary purchasers rather than investors. Units have lagged, up 22% over five years. Supply is the central constraint: advertised stock across Melbourne sits roughly 21% below typical five-year levels, and the city’s 1.7% vacancy rate underscores the imbalance. Forecasts for 2026 range from +2% to +7% nationally, but Redesdale’s extreme transaction thinness amplifies price swings. Affordability constraints in the broader market remain the key brake on further acceleration.
